Columbus Boy In Good Condition After Foot Was Severed

Last updated on Friday, April 6, 2012

(COLUMBUS) - A 5-year-old boy is in good condition today at Riley Hospital for Children in Indianapolis after he suffered a foot injury from the blade of lawn mower.

Jace Whitis, 5, was flown to Riley on Tuesday after he fell off a riding lawn tractor his father was driving at their home on 11th Street in Elizabethtown.

One of the boy's feet was partially severed in the accident, authorities said.

Whitis was riding with his father, Jeff Whitis, at about 4:30 p.m. Tuesday when he fell off the tractor trying to retrieve a wrench he had dropped. The blade on the mower was engaged and struck part of the boy's foot.
